Prisoners get remissions
ISLAMABAD: President General Pervez Musharraf granted special remission in sentences to the prisoners jailed under various charges, on the occasion of Pakistan Day falling (March 23).
According to the Interior Ministry, President Musharraf granted special remission of different magnitude in various prisoners’ categories on the prime minister’s recommendation and exercising his prerogative under Article 45 of the Constitution. Special remission of 90 days was granted to prisoners sentenced to life imprisonment except those convicted of murder, espionage, anti-state activities, sectarianism, zina, robbery, dacoity, kidnapping, and terrorist acts.
Special remission for 45 days was granted to all other convicts except condemned prisoners and those convicted of murder, espionage, subversion, anti-state activities, terrorist act, zina, kidnapping, robbery, dacoity and convicts undergoing sentenced under the Foreigners Act, 1946. These remissions will be admissible to those having served two/thirds of their sentence. app
